Subject: Cut-over complete — Plowgrid telemetry gateway

Hi, welcome aboard. Quick summary of last night's work: we moved the Plowgrid gateway off the legacy ingest cluster onto the new Thresherline brokers. All harvester and seeder feeds reconnected within six minutes, and no backfill was needed. The old cluster stays read-only for two weeks in case we need to replay anything. Since you'll be picking up maintenance tasks, the settings the gateway is now running with are pasted below for your reference.

settings of yajop-kahof:
holael:
  log_level: info
  metrics_host: metrics.holael.tolvaqlabs.internal
  pool_size: 16

Night-shift staff: Floor 4 of the Tellhaven Building opens this week. After 21:00, access is via the rear stairwell only; the lifts are locked out overnight during the settling period. Complete a walk-through of the new floor once per shift and log it. The stairwell keypad accepts the code below.

badge for yahop-fawep: bdg-XBKXI-68071

# Break-Glass — AgriPulse Telemetry Gateway

For external plugin authors. If the AgriPulse sandbox gateway stops issuing plugin tokens, do not retry more than twice. Use the break-glass console to restore token issuance for your tenant only. Document the outage in your plugin log. Authenticate to the console with the recovery passphrase below.

strongbox words: oliael-gilax-lamael